Vice President, Conservation Action, ChaptersThe Vice President, Conservation Action, Chapters builds and advances Audubon's strategy to connect and equip hundreds of community and campus chapters to contribute meaningful, measurable impact toward the organization's strategic plan. Reporting to the Managing Director, Community Building, the Vice President collaborates closely with leaders across the organization to co-design plans to successfully implement and scale impactful strategies with local chapters. The Vice President cultivates strong relationships with key external leaders, coalitions, and partners and will serve as an important fundraising partner with Development.Compensation: Salary range based on geo-differentials:$143,000 - $160,000 / year = National$160,000 - $181,000 / year = Alaska, CA (not San Francisco), Connecticut, D.C., Chicago, Oyster Bay, NY$178,000 - $201,000 / year = NYC (not Oyster Bay), San Francisco, SeattleEssential Functions:Establish and advance Audubon's community and campus chapters priorities, strategies, and tactics and work closely with conservation leaders to design implementation plans to deliver impact at scale toward Audubon's strategic goals.Effectively guide, manage, and support systemic transformations considering all stakeholders' diverse needs and perspectives that will empower and equip chapters to make stronger contributions to Audubon's strategic goals.Manage a team of direct reports, through establishment of work objectives and priorities, reviewing and revising these objectives, focusing on Audubon's community and campus chapters strategies and overseeing cross-division teams and communities of practice to deliver on chapter initiative outcomes.Serve as a natural partner with Development on fundraising for Community Building and chapters priorities and support a culture of philanthropy across the team and organization.Manage the community and campus chapters cost center, and provide Conservation leadership with recommendations on resource needs and allocations to achieve chapter plans across the organization that meet Community Building goals.Accountable for ensuring tracking, measurement, and reporting of chapters work toward organizational strategic goals.Play a key role in organizing the biannual Audubon Leadership Conference, under the leadership of the Managing Director of Community Building and in partnership with Conservation leaders, chapters, members, and partners.Drive adoption of Audubon's Values and Conservation Principles within the team and across chapters work.Serve as an internal and external thought leader on community building and chapters, providing analysis on issues, solutions, and trends and developing new ideas and approaches to meet community building goals.Build and maintain enduring relationships with key chapter and community building leaders and partners.
